At a show 4 adult tickets and 1 child ticket cost £33 2 adult tickets and 7 child tickets cost £36 Work out the cost of 10 adult tickets and 20 child tickets.
Answer:
10 adult tickets cost £75 , 20 child tickets cost £60
Step-by-step explanation:
let a be the cost of an adult ticket and c the cost of a child ticket , then
4a + c = 33 → (1)
2a + 7c = 36 → (2)
multiplying (2) by - 2 and adding to (1) will eliminate a
- 4a - 14c = - 72 → (3)
add (1) and (3) term by term to eliminate a
0 - 13c = - 39
- 13c = - 39 ( divide both sides by - 13 )
c = 3
substitute c = 3 into either of the 2 equations and solve for a
substituting into (1)
4a + 3 = 33 ( subtract 3 from both sides )
4a = 30 ( divide both sides by 4 )
a = 7.5
the cost of an adult ticket is £7.50
then 10 adult tickets cost 10 × £7.50 = £75
the cost of a child ticket is £3
the cost of 20 child tickets is 20 × £3 = £60

What is the probability that this year's graduation will fall on the birthday of exactly one of the 68 Seniors? What is the probability that there is more than one such Senior?
The probabilities are given as follows:
Birthday of one student: 0.1550 = 15.50%.Birthday of more than one student: 0.0152 = 1.52%.What is the binomial distribution formula?The mass probability formula, giving the probability of x successes, is of:
\(P(X = x) = C_{n,x}.p^{x}.(1-p)^{n-x}\)
\(C_{n,x} = \frac{n!}{x!(n-x)!}\)
The parameters are given by:
n is the number of trials of the experiment.p is the probability of a success on a single trial of the experiment.The parameter values for this problem are given as follows:
n = 68, as the class is composed by 68 Seniors.p = 1/365, as the year has 365 days, hence the probability of a person having a given day as a birthday is of 1/365.Hence the probability of one senior having the birthday on the same day as the graduation is of:
P(X = 1) = 68 x 1/365 x (364/365)^67 = 0.1550.
The probability of more than one is given as follows:
P(X > 1) = 1 - P(X <= 1).
In which:
P(X <= 1) = P(X = 0) + P(X = 1)
Hence:
P(X = 0) = (364/365)^68 = 0.8298.P(X = 1) = 68 x 1/365 x (364/365)^67 = 0.1550.Finally:
P(X <= 1) = 0.8298 + 0.1550 = 0.9848.P(X > 1) = 1 - P(X <= 1) = 1 - 0.9848 = 0.0152.More can be learned about the binomial distribution at https://brainly.com/question/24756209

express each trigonometric ratio as a fraction in simplist form
Answer:
sin (Q) = 15/17
sin (R) = 8/17
cos (Q) = 8/17
cos (R) = 15/17
tan (Q) = 15/8
tan (R) = 8/15
Step-by-step explanation:
Step 1: Find the length of side QR (i.e., the hypotenuse):
Because the sine and cosine ratios require us to use the hypotenuse, we first need to find it. Since this is a right triangle, we can find the hypotenuse using the Pythagorean Theorem, which is given by:a^2 + b^2 = c^2, where
a and b are the triangle's shortest sides called legs,and c is the longest side called the hypotenuse.Thus, we can plug in 16 and 30 for a and b to find x, the hypotenuse (aka the length of side QR):
16^2 + 30^2 = c^2
256 + 900 = c^2
1156 = c^2
√1156 = √1156
34 = c
Thus, the length of side QR (the hypotenuse) is 34 units.
Step 2: Find sin Q and sin R:
sin Q:
The sine ratio is given by sin (θ) = opposite / hypotenuse, where
θ is the reference angle.When angle Q is the reference angle, SR is the opposite side and QR is the hypotenuse.Thus, sin (Q) = 30/34. This simplifies to sin (Q) = 15/17.
sin R:
When angle R is the reference angle, QS is the opposite side and QR is the hypotenuse.
Thus sin (R) = 16/34. This simplifies to sin(R) = 8/17.
Step 3: Find cos Q and cos R:
The cosine ratio is given by:
cos (θ) = adjacent / hypotenuse, where
θ is the reference angle.cos Q:
When angle Q is the reference angle, QS is the adjacent side and QR is the hypotenuse.Thus cos (Q) = 16/34. This simplifies to cos (Q) = 8/17.
cos R:
When angle R is the reference angle, SR is the adjacent side and QR is the hypotenuse.Thus, cos (R) = 30/34. This simplifies to cos (R) = 15/17.
Step 4: Find tan Q and tan R:
The tangent ratio is given by:
tan (θ) = opposite / adjacent, where
θ is the reference angle.tan (Q):
When angle Q is the reference angle, SR is the opposite side and QS is the adjacent side.Thus tan (Q) = 30/16. This simplifies to tan (Q) = 15/8.
tan (R):
When angle R is the reference angle, QS is the opposite side and SR is the adjacent side.Thus, tan (R) = 16/30. This simplifies to tan (R) = 8/15.

how long in years will it take for the investment y= 5000(1.03)^x , to double in value when starting at 5000? round your answer to the nearest hundredth
It will take 23.50 years for the investment to double.
How to find the time the investment will double?The investment has the formula y= 5000(1.03)ˣ . Therefore, let's find the time in years the investment will double in value when starting at 5000 units.
The double of 5000 units is 10000 units.
Therefore,
y = 5000(1.03)ˣ
where
x = time in yearsHence,
y = 5000(1.03)ˣ
10000 = 5000(1.03)ˣ
divide both sides by 5000
10000 / 5000 = (1.03)ˣ
2 = (1.03)ˣ
log both sides
x = In 2 / In 1.03
x = 23.4977
Therefore,
x = 23.50 years

At a local Brownsville play production, 400 tickets were sold. The ticket prices varied on the seating arrangements and cost $8, $10, or $12. The total income from ticket sales reached $3700. If the combined number of $8 and $10 priced tickets sold was 7 times the number of $12 tickets sold, how many tickets of each type were sold
Answer:
number of $8 sold= 200
Number of $10 tickets sold= $150
Number of $12 tickets sold = $50
Step-by-step explanation:
Let the quantity of $8 ticket be represented as x
Let the quantity of $10 ticket be represented as y
Let the quantity of $12 ticket be represented as z
Such that total tikets sold = 400 can be represented as x+y+z= 400
Prices of$8, $10 and $12 gave a total income of $3,700 such that it can be represented as
8x +10y + 12z =$3,700
Also given that combined number of $8 and $10 priced tickets sold was 7 times the number of $12 tickets sold, we have that
x+y = 7z
Giving us the equations to solve to be
x+y+z= 400------ equation 1
8x +10y + 12z =$3,700---- equation 2
x+y = 7z------equation 3
Step 2- solving
Putting equation 3 i n equation 1, we have that
7z+z = 400
8z= 400
z= 400/8= 50
also puting the value of z= 50 in equation 1
x+y+z= 400
x+y+50= 400
x+y = 350---- equation 4
putting z= 50 into equaton 2 and solving out
8x +10y + 12z =$3,700
8x +10y + 12x 50 =$3,700
8x +10y + 600 =$3,700
8x +10y =3,700 - 600
8x +10y=3,100---------equation 5
Multiplying equation 4 by 8 and subtracting from equation 5
8x +10y=3,100
-8x+8y= 2,800
2y=300
y= 300/2
y=150
to find x, when y= 150 using equation 4
x+y = 350
x= 350-150
x= 200
Therefore number of $8 sold= 200
Number of $10 tickets sold= $150
Number of $12 tickets sold = $50

E is the midpoint of DF. Find the value of
x.
33. DE= 5x + 3, EF= 33
35. DE= 3x, EF= x + 6
We get the value of x as 6 in part 1 and x as 3 in part 2.
We are given that E is the mid point of DF.
so, we get that it will divide DF into two equal parts that is both the parts will have the equal length.
DE = EF
For part 1, we get
5 x + 3 = 33
5 x = 33 - 3
5 x = 30
x = 30 / 5
x = 6
For part 2, we get that
3 x = x + 6
3 x - x = 6
2 x = 6
x = 6 / 2
x = 3
Therefore, we get the value of x as 6 in part 1 and x as 3 in part 2.
